The bigger the cubic inch displacement....the more port volume required in order for it to make peak hp at a higher rpm.
so while the 2 head examples would both work at under 4000rpm really well with say...a 360 cid ...the rpm at which the hp peak occurs would be lower with the smaller port/lower cc.
so where does the motor live, what rpm range is it used in?
bigger ports=higher rpm hp peak
smaller ports=lower rpm hp peak
its 100% true that combo's will dictate whats needed.
